What Exactly is Rayonnage Mi Lourd?
Rayonnage mi lourd refers to freestanding shelving systems constructed primarily from robust steel components. The defining feature lies in its load capacity per shelf level, typically ranging from 300 kg (660 lbs) to 1,000 kg (2,200 lbs). This places it squarely between light-duty shelving (often < 200 kg/shelf) and heavy-duty pallet racking (designed for pallets weighing tonnes).
Structural Elements: Key components include:
Uprights (Frames): Made from heavy-gauge steel (often 1.5mm to 2.0mm thick), featuring multiple punched holes for shelf beam adjustment. Heights commonly range from 2m to 6m+.
Beams: Horizontal supports that slot into the uprights. These are substantial, often box-profile or reinforced, designed to carry the shelf decking and the load.
Decking: The surface upon which items rest. Options include:
Particle Board (Chipboard): Economical, suitable for lighter-medium loads within the system's range.
Steel Mesh: Excellent ventilation, visibility, and debris fall-through; highly durable.
Steel Shelves: Very robust, ideal for heavy items or environments requiring high hygiene.
Wooden Planks: Traditional, sometimes used for specific aesthetic or functional needs.
Load Distribution: The capacity of rayonnage mi lourd is carefully engineered. The load rating applies per shelf level and assumes evenly distributed weight. Point loads (heavy weight concentrated on a small area) can significantly reduce the safe working load. Understanding this is crucial for safe operation.
Built to Last with Robust Steel
The strength and longevity of rayonnage mi lourd are directly tied to its materials:
High-Quality Steel: Most components are fabricated from cold-rolled or hot-rolled steel. The thickness (gauge) of the steel used in uprights and beams is a primary determinant of the system's overall capacity and rigidity.
Surface Treatments: To ensure durability, especially in potentially corrosive environments (warehouses, workshops), components undergo protective treatments:
Galvanization (Zinc Coating): A common and effective method (electro-galvanized or hot-dip galvanized) providing excellent rust resistance. Hot-dip offers superior protection.
Powder Coating: Applied over galvanization or sometimes directly onto steel (primed first). Provides a durable, scratch-resistant finish in various colours and enhances corrosion resistance further. It's also easier to clean.
Component Integrity: The quality of welds (if applicable), the precision of punching for beam connections, and the overall manufacturing tolerances contribute significantly to the system's stability and safety under load. Reputable rayonnage mi lourd manufacturers adhere to strict quality standards.
Adapting to Your Unique Storage Needs
One of the most significant advantages of rayonnage mi lourd is its inherent flexibility:
Adjustable Shelving: The hallmark feature. Beams easily clip into different heights on the uprights via the punched holes, allowing shelf levels to be spaced according to the size of stored items. This eliminates wasted vertical space and adapts to changing inventory.
Modular Design: Systems are typically sold in modular components (uprights, beams, decking). This allows for:
Easy expansion: Add more bays to extend the system lengthwise.
Reconfiguration: Change layouts as needs evolve.
Custom Shapes: Create L-shapes, U-shapes, or single-sided runs against walls.
Bay Dimensions: Width and depth can usually be customized within standard ranges. Common depths are 600mm, 800mm, 1000mm; widths per bay are often 900mm, 1000mm, 1200mm. Multi-bay installations create continuous runs.
Accessories: Rayonnage mi lourd systems can be enhanced with numerous accessories:
Dividers & Partition Kits: Organize shelf surfaces.
Label Holders: For easy identification.
Cantilever Arms: For storing long items (pipes, timber) – requires specific uprights/beams designed for the load.
Wire Baskets & Bins: For small parts organization.
Shelf Liners: Protect decking and items.
End & Corner Protectors: Enhance safety.
Staircases & Platforms: For accessing higher levels safely (requires structural assessment).
Where Rayonnage Mi Lourd Shines
The versatility of rayonnage mi lourd makes it suitable for a vast array of industries and storage scenarios:
Warehousing & Distribution: Storing smaller bulk items, spare parts, maintenance supplies, tools, packed goods before dispatch, documents/archives. Ideal for reserve storage areas or specific product lines.
Workshops & Factories: Organizing tools, components, raw materials, work-in-progress, finished products (especially smaller or medium-sized items), safety equipment, lubricants.
Retail Backrooms: Stock storage for smaller or boxed items, overstock, seasonal goods, promotional materials, packaging supplies.
Archives & Offices: Storing boxed files, records, books, samples, marketing materials. Steel mesh decking is popular for ventilation.
Automotive & Aviation: Storing parts, tools, fluids, tires (on reinforced shelves), components. Durability is key here.
Pharmaceutical & Healthcare: Storing packaged medical supplies, non-hazardous chemicals (in appropriate containers), linen, equipment (requires cleanable surfaces like steel/mesh).
Libraries & Educational Institutions: Backroom storage for books, equipment, supplies.
Essentially, rayonnage mi lourd excels wherever items are too heavy or bulky for light shelving but don't require full pallet racking, and where flexible organization is needed.
Why Choose Rayonnage Mi Lourd? Understanding the Trade-offs
Advantages:
Optimal Capacity: Perfect balance between strength and accessibility for medium-weight items.
Cost-Effectiveness: Generally more affordable per stored kg than heavy-duty racking, while offering significantly more capacity than light shelving. Good ROI.
Space Efficiency: High vertical storage density. Adjustable shelves minimize wasted space.
Flexibility & Adaptability: Easily reconfigured as needs change. Modular for expansion.
Accessibility: Items are easily accessible without needing forklifts (for lower/mid levels), suitable for manual picking.
Durability: Robust steel construction with protective finishes ensures a long lifespan.
Ease of Assembly: Typically bolts together without specialized tools (unlike some welded heavy-duty racking).
Safety: When correctly specified, installed, and loaded, it provides a very safe storage solution. Can be braced for increased stability.
Limitations:
Not for Palletized Goods: Not designed to store standard pallets directly on shelves (use pallet racking instead). Individual items or boxes only.
Point Load Sensitivity: While strong, concentrated heavy loads can exceed local capacity. Even distribution is key.
Height Access: Manual access becomes impractical and unsafe beyond a certain height (usually ~2.5m - 3m without integrated access platforms/ladders).
Forklift Compatibility: While some heavy-duty rayonnage mi lourd might tolerate careful maneuvering, it's generally not designed for regular forklift impact like dedicated pallet racking.
Comparison:
vs. Light-Duty Shelving: Rayonnage mi lourd offers much higher capacity (300-1000kg/shelf vs. <200kg), greater durability (thicker steel), and better suitability for industrial/commercial use. Light-duty is cheaper but far less robust.
vs. Heavy-Duty Pallet Racking: Pallet racking is designed for tonnes per level and forklift access. It's significantly heavier, more complex to install, and more expensive. Rayonnage mi lourd is more accessible for manual picking, easier to reconfigure, and more cost-effective for non-palletized medium loads.
vs. Cantilever Racking: Cantilever excels for very long, bulky items (pipes, timber). Rayonnage mi lourd is better suited for boxes, bins, and smaller individual items needing shelf surfaces.
Selecting the right rayonnage mi lourd system requires careful consideration:
Assess Loads: Accurately determine the maximum weight per shelf level and the nature/size of items. Consider future needs.
Measure Space: Determine available floor space and ceiling height. Plan aisle widths for access (manual carts, people).
Environment: Consider humidity, temperature, chemical exposure – this influences the required surface treatment (e.g., hot-dip galvanized for harsh conditions).
Access Needs: How will items be stored and retrieved? Manual picking? Carts? This impacts shelf height spacing and aisle width.
Decking Choice: Select based on load type, ventilation needs, visibility, and hygiene requirements (mesh, particle board, steel).
Supplier & Standards: Choose a reputable supplier offering systems compliant with relevant national or international safety standards. Ensure clear load rating documentation.
Professional Installation: While often DIY-friendly for small setups, larger or taller installations benefit from professional assembly to ensure perfect alignment, stability, and safety. Proper anchoring to the floor is often crucial, especially for taller bays.
Safe Loading: Always adhere to the specified load limits per shelf. Distribute weight evenly. Avoid point loads exceeding the decking's capacity. Never overload. Use appropriate containers (bins, boxes) that are themselves rated for the weight.
